Broth with Peas, Pasta, Mint and Ham

Ingredients:

  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 1 onion, diced
  • 2 garlic cloves, minced
  • 4 cups chicken or vegetable broth
  • 1 cup frozen peas
  • 1 cup small pasta shells
  • 1/4 cup chopped fresh mint leaves
  • 1 cup diced cooked ham
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ions:

  1. Heat the olive oil in a large pot over medium heat. Add the onion and garlic and sauté until softened, about 5 minutes.
  2. Add the broth and bring to a simmer.
  3. Add the peas and pasta and cook for about 10 minutes or until the pasta is al dente.
  4. Stir in the mint and ham and cook for another minute.
  5.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
  6. Serve hot.

Verdict:

This broth is a comforting and flavorful meal, perfect for a cold day. The addition of peas and mint adds a touch of brightness to the dish, while the ham brings a savory depth of flavor.

Serving Suggestions:

This broth can be served as a main dish or as a starter. It goes well with a side of crusty bread or a simple green salad.
